5. DESCRIPTION OF SERVICES AND PLATFORM FUNCTIONALITY

5.1. The Platform serves as a multi-functional gateway to the digital asset economy. Through the mobile application and Website, PAiT provides Users with an interface to manage digital asset transactions, monitor portfolio performance, and access specialized asset management tools.

5.2. The core functionality of the Platform is the "Earn Service", a custodial and discretionary asset management program. By activating the "Earn Function" and transferring Digital Assets into the designated environment, the User enters into a custodial relationship with PAiT.

5.3. By activating the Earn Service, you expressly authorize PAiT, on a discretionary basis and without requiring further instruction or consent from you in relation to each individual transaction, to manage, transfer, allocate, reallocate, rebalance, convert, deploy, withdraw, and otherwise use the Digital Assets associated with your participation in the Earn Service, as PAiT considers appropriate under its internal operational, liquidity, treasury, compliance, and risk-management policies.

5.4. You acknowledge that, while your Digital Assets are allocated to the Earn Service, you will not retain direct technical control over the relevant wallet infrastructure or private keys, and PAiT may take all actions it reasonably considers necessary to operate the Earn Service without obtaining separate approval from you for each action.

5.5. PAiT operates a sophisticated, multi-layered allocation model designed to generate yield while managing systemic risk:

5.5.1. PAiT manages assets through approximately six (6) primary investment strategies. These strategies may involve providing liquidity, staking, yield farming, or other market-neutral and directional activities within the digital asset space;

5.5.2. To mitigate the risk of individual protocol failure, PAiT exercises its absolute discretion to distribute and rebalance User funds across a diversified portfolio of approximately 40 to 100 distinct Third-Party Protocols and liquidity pools.

5.5.3. PAiT retains the right to modify, add, or remove investment strategies and specific protocol allocations at any time without prior notice or specific User consent. All allocation decisions are made based on the Company’s internal risk assessment and market analysis.

5.6. The Earn Service is designed to seek variable Yield opportunities, and PAiT may display within the Platform an indicative annualized Yield rate of up to twenty percent (20%) and/or an informational index, accrual metric, or similar performance indicator based on the then-current operating assumptions, strategy mix, protocol conditions, liquidity environment, and broader market conditions. Any such displayed rate, index value, accrual, projected annualized return, or similar performance metric is provided for informational and illustrative purposes only, may fluctuate over time, may slow, stop, or reverse, and does not constitute a guaranteed rate of return, fixed interest obligation, debt claim, insured product, or promise that any particular yield, index growth rate, or annualized return will be achieved. In normal or favorable market conditions, the indicative rate or index growth may be higher; in stressed, disrupted, illiquid, adverse, or default-like market conditions, the rate of index growth or accrual may materially decrease, pause, or become negative, which may result in a lower annualized return than previously indicated, no return at all, or loss of principal. Any value, accrual, or performance information displayed in the Platform may be updated frequently, including on a near real-time basis, but such display remains informational only and does not alter the risk profile of the Earn Service or create any obligation on PAiT to deliver a minimum or specific return.

5.7. PAiT is committed to providing high liquidity for its Users:

5.7.1. You may submit a request to withdraw Digital Assets allocated to the Earn Service at any time through the Platform, subject to applicable security checks, compliance requirements, and operational conditions. You acknowledge that withdrawal requests are not processed instantaneously and may require a settlement, unbonding, or de-allocation period depending on the underlying strategies, Third-Party Protocols, liquidity conditions, and network constraints. Because assets are diversified across up to 100 different locations, this process may require a "settlement period" (typically up to 24 hours) to ensure orderly de-allocation and to minimize slippage or network costs. Please be noted that PAiT does not guarantee that withdrawals will be processed immediately or within any fixed timeframe, and delays may occur where reasonably necessary to manage liquidity, execute protocol exits, comply with Applicable Law, or protect the integrity of the Platform.

5.7.2. The final amount returned to Your wallet upon withdrawal will be the net value of Your principal and accumulated yield. PAiT reserves the right to deduct any applicable third-party network fees required to execute the transaction on the blockchain. PAiT may, at its sole discretion, choose to waive or subsidize these fees as part of its promotional offers or subscription benefits, but is under no legal obligation to do so.

5.7.3. Please be aware that the amount returned to you upon withdrawal may differ from the amount initially allocated to the Earn Service and may reflect gains or losses, fees, slippage, protocol performance, and market conditions.

9. RISK DISCLOSURES

9.1. You acknowledge that investing in blockchain protocols involves significant and inherent risks. PAiT makes no promise, representation, or warranty of profit. The value of Your Digital Assets is subject to extreme market volatility and could decrease significantly, potentially dropping to zero. You agree that You are prepared to bear the full economic risk of Your participation in the Earn Service.

9.2. By using the Platform, You expressly acknowledge that the market value of Digital Assets is not guaranteed and is subject to extreme volatility. The valuation of assets held within the Earn Service is influenced by a complex array of global factors, including but not limited to: the total supply and demand dynamics, market participants' willingness to exchange fiat for digital assets, and shifting expectations regarding inflation or deflation rates. Furthermore, prices may be drastically affected by interest rate fluctuations, government monetary policies, currency devaluations, and the trading activities of large-scale investors. You understand that news regarding cyber-thefts, regulatory crackdowns, or regional political instability can cause the value of Your assets to drop significantly or vanish entirely within a short period. PAiT does not guarantee the liquidity or any specific market price for assets committed to the Earn Service.

9.3. Cryptocurrencies and blockchain-based protocols represent a relatively new and insufficiently tested technology. Beyond the risks explicitly discussed in these Terms, there are inherent dangers associated with the purchase, holding, and management of Digital Assets that neither You nor PAiT can fully anticipate. These may manifest as unanticipated variations or combinations of technical failures, network congestion, or systemic market collapses. You agree that You are using the Platform and its underlying software at Your sole risk, fully aware that the technological landscape is experimental.

9.4. The Earn Service operates by deploying funds across a diversified portfolio of approximately 40 to 100 Third-Party Protocols. This broad exposure, while intended to manage risk, introduces significant smart contract risk. You acknowledge that a bug, exploit, or "hack" in the code of any single third-party protocol, or a failure in external data feeds ("Oracles"), could lead to the permanent loss of Your funds. In the event of such a failure, PAiT reserves the right to allocate these losses proportionally among all affected Users. You agree that PAiT is not an insurer and shall not be held responsible for the financial impact of failures occurring within external decentralized ecosystems.
